Learning objectives
The course has been designed to enable students to become acquainted with the etiopathogenesis, clinical semiotics <br />and diagnosis of dental and oral cavity diseases requiring surgical treatment.
Prerequisites
Have passed the following examinations: Anatomy, pharmacology, general pathology, specific odontostomatological <br />pathology, radiology, Anaesthesia.
Course unit content
<br /> Anatomy: bones, muscles, nerves, dental elements<br />General principles of surgery: wound healing<br />Hypertrophic wounds and keloids<br />Asepsis, disinfection and sterilization. chemical and physical means.<br />General aspects of infections<br />Specific infective diseases: Abscesses, phlegmons, empyemas, osteitis<br />Antibiotic therapy. Hyperbaric therapy<br />Surgical instruments. Suturing techniques<br />Local anaesthesia<br />Anaesthesia complications<br />Trigeminal neuralgia<br />Dental extractions: deciduous and permanent teeth<br />Extraction complications<br />Soft tissue traumatology<br />Dental fractures. Dental reimplantation<br />Precancerosis. Needle biopsy. Incisional and excisional biopsy<br />Odontogenous and non odontogenous cysts of the maxillaries and of soft tissue. Pseudocysts<br />Surgical treatment<br />Access flaps<br />Apicectomy<br />Odontogenous and non odontogenous neoformation of the maxillaries<br />Dysodontiasis included<br />Germectomy<br />Soft tissue surgery: fibromas, papillomas, etc..<br />Pre-prosthetic surgery<br />Overview of implantology<br />Peripheral and central giant cell granulomas of the maxillaries<br />Maxillary sinus diseases and relative surgery<br />Overview of TMJ diseases and surgical therapy<br />Surgical treatment of “at-risk” patients<br />

Teaching methods
Students will be offered a learning path with specific knowledge and skills goals consisting of classroom lectures <br />and interactive-practical teaching activities. At the end of this path, students are expected to be able to design a <br />diagnostic-therapeutic plan for surgical cases involving the oral district.
